AGS Transact Technologies vs Nifty 50: Returns Compared

Univest 9 hrs ago·7 Sept 2026, 9:45 am

AGS Transact Technologies has delivered significantly higher returns than the Nifty 50 index over the last five years. The company, a key player in the banking and financial technology sector, has outperformed the broader market benchmark by a wide margin. This performance highlights the strong growth trajectory of the company's business model and its ability to capture market share in the financial services space.

For investors, this comparison underscores the potential of investing in niche financial technology firms. While the Nifty 50 represents a basket of large-cap stocks, AGS Transact's success suggests that focused bets on specialized companies can yield substantial gains. However, the company's stock has also experienced periods of volatility, which is common for mid-cap stocks.

Moving forward, investors should monitor the company's quarterly results and its ability to sustain its growth momentum. Keeping an eye on its expansion plans and the overall health of the financial services sector will be crucial for understanding its future performance.
